首页 » 软件开发 » 代码拷贝的艺术,传承与创新的双重挑战

代码拷贝的艺术,传承与创新的双重挑战

duote123 2024-12-25 01:34:05 0

扫一扫用手机浏览

文章目录 [+]

在信息化时代,代码作为编程语言的表达形式,承载着人类智慧与创造力。在代码的传承与创新过程中,拷贝现象屡见不鲜。本文将探讨代码拷贝的内涵、现状、影响及应对策略,以期为我国软件产业发展提供有益借鉴。

一、代码拷贝的内涵

代码拷贝,顾名思义,是指将一段代码复制、粘贴到另一段代码中的行为。在软件开发过程中,代码拷贝现象普遍存在,主要原因有以下几点:

1. 代码重复:在某些功能模块或算法实现中,存在相似或相同的代码,导致拷贝现象的出现。

2. 经验传承:在团队交接或知识转移过程中,为了提高开发效率,往往将原有代码进行拷贝,以快速实现新功能。

3. 技术借鉴:在借鉴其他优秀项目或开源代码时,部分开发者可能直接拷贝相关代码,以减少开发成本。

二、代码拷贝的现状

1. 普遍性:代码拷贝在软件开发领域具有普遍性,几乎所有项目都存在不同程度的拷贝现象。

2. 隐蔽性:由于拷贝行为往往发生在代码内部,不易被发现,导致其隐蔽性较强。

3. 损害性:代码拷贝可能导致软件质量下降、维护难度增加,甚至引发法律纠纷。

三、代码拷贝的影响

1. 软件质量下降:代码拷贝容易导致代码冗余、可读性差,影响软件质量。

2. 维护难度增加:在软件迭代过程中,拷贝的代码需要频繁修改,增加维护难度。

3. 法律风险:未经授权的代码拷贝可能侵犯他人知识产权,引发法律纠纷。

四、应对策略

1. 提高代码质量:加强代码审查,发现并消除代码拷贝现象,提高软件质量。

2. 优化代码结构:采用模块化、组件化等设计理念,降低代码重复率。

3. 强化团队协作:加强团队成员间的沟通与交流,提高代码复用率。

4. 依法保护知识产权:尊重他人知识产权,避免未经授权的代码拷贝。

代码拷贝作为软件开发过程中的一种普遍现象,既具有传承与创新的双重意义,也存在着一定的负面影响。面对这一挑战,我们应从提高代码质量、优化代码结构、强化团队协作、依法保护知识产权等方面入手,推动我国软件产业的健康发展。

标签:

相关文章

基于OPQ代码的智能优化与数据分析探索

随着大数据时代的到来,数据已成为国家战略资源,各行各业对数据分析和智能优化的需求日益增长。在众多数据分析方法中,OPQ(Optim...

软件开发 2024-12-25 阅读0 评论0

定制T网站,打造个性化时尚潮流的利器

随着互联网的快速发展,电子商务已经成为人们生活中不可或缺的一部分。在众多电商领域,服装行业一直备受关注。近年来,定制T网站如雨后春...

软件开发 2024-12-25 阅读0 评论0

IT界的特斯拉_颠覆传统的创新力量

特斯拉,作为电动汽车的领军企业,以其颠覆传统的创新精神,在IT界树立了新的标杆。本文将探讨特斯拉在IT领域的创新应用,以期为我国I...

软件开发 2024-12-25 阅读1 评论0